What Storms Really Do to Garage Doors

A storm can do more than rattle the roof. It can completely wreck your garage door. Wind can blow it off track. Hail can dent panels. Even lightning can fry an automatic opener. All these problems add up quickly. Sometimes, people don’t even see the damage right away. A small crack can get worse each time the door moves.

Garage Door Opener Repair

The opener is the brain of your garage system. After a storm, it’s one of the first things that can stop working. Power surges or water damage often cause it to fail.

Preventing Future Garage Door Damage
Storms can’t be stopped, but you can make sure your garage door is safer next time.
How to stay safe:
→ Trim branches near your garage
→ Seal weather gaps with rubber stripping
→ Test auto-reverse sensors monthly
→ Schedule annual tune-ups before storm season
